Franchise Fee and Initial Setup Expenses
Entering the wedding photography sector through a franchise model necessitates a careful comprehension of franchise fees and setup expenses. For example, investing in a Complete Weddings + Events franchise requires an initial capital investment between $56,820 and $71,070. This investment covers the franchise fee, initial marketing support, and various setup costs essential for establishing a solid business foundation.
Investment in Quality Equipment
An essential element is acquiring dependable photography tools, which are vital in professional wedding photography. Regardless of whether the franchise assists in sourcing these items, allocating between $10,000 to $20,000—or more—is necessary for equipment purchases. This budget should cover essentials like camera bodies, lenses, flashes, tripods, and memory cards. Choosing between new or used high-quality equipment can greatly impact costs and, thus, influence initial budget requirements.
Legal Registration and Licensing
Creating a wedding photography business under a franchise involves formal registration and securing the necessary licenses. Forming a business entity like an LLC requires an understanding of state-specific legal requirements, along with filing fees ranging from $50 to $100. Additionally, annual state reporting obligations might add an extra $500 to $800, which franchisees should include in their strategic planning. Legal expenses associated with drafting contracts can range from $300 to $1,000, warranting careful financial planning.
Establishing a professional online presence is crucial for attracting clients. Designing, hosting, and maintaining a high-quality website through platforms like Squarespace or WordPress might cost about $400 annually. Moreover, marketing efforts via wedding directories such as Wedding Wire and The Knot could incur several hundred dollars monthly. These platforms are valuable for building a reputable brand and reaching a wide audience.
Acquiring Adequate Insurance
The unpredictability of business operations highlights the need for comprehensive insurance coverage. Liability insurance and coverage for photography equipment may cost anywhere from a few hundred to a few thousand dollars annually, depending on the level of coverage. This investment serves as a safety net to protect your business against unforeseen challenges.
